Description

An ideal family home presented in excellent order throughout and located in the highly sought after area of Lawns with easy access to local amenities and schooling. The property has accommodation set over three floors including four bedrooms, a family bathroom and separate shower room. To the ground floor is a nice living space with feature fireplace, a newly fitted kitchen, separate utility room, office and study. Externally there is a neat rear garden with decking area and lawn, a garage and a good sized block paved driveway to the front providing off road parking. Early viewings are highly recommended.
